From the beginning my Maverick Lariat Hybrid 2022 brake system seems to be intermittently grabby and abrupt at slow speeds of 0-3 mph. As there are many posts on the Maverick Club the issue is systemic!
The electronic brake system snap engages creating the sensation of the brakes grabbing. It is not severe enough to lock the wheels but creates a noticeable jerk in your motion. You can feel it in the pedal and hear it at the firewall where the system's electronic brake motor is mounted (means it's not happening at the calipers and discs).
Many of us have experienced this issue. At very low speed, (<5mph) the brakes will grab very hard when you try to gently come to a stop. A thud is heard many times, which sounds like the regenerative braking locking up. Nothing from Ford on this issue to my knowledge.
